What is a key for a vehicle?

There are a variety of keys, from mechanical key systems to key fobs. Most keys for cars can be classified into a couple of categories.

A basic car key for instance, is a standard key with no encoding. It also doesn't have any other features like an integrated chip. They can be created using a duplicator that is standard and are usually affordable. They are typically found on older cars and do not require any special encryption, as do many modern key systems.

Other kinds of keys for cars are more sophisticated and may come with microchips or other features to control the locking or start functions of the vehicle. Keys of this kind can typically be copied at your local auto shop or locksmith however, they're generally more expensive than the basic options. They're also a lot more difficult to reprogram on your own which is why you'll typically need to visit a dealership or a key shop in order to get this done.

A sidewinder or high-security car key is a different type of key with advanced features. These keys were introduced in the late 1970's and are very similar to standard mechanical car keys. The distinction is that they sport a the unique keyblade design, which has grooves cut into both sides of the key. These types of keys are not as easy to copy as traditional keys and will require a key duplicator that has the ability to cut this type of key.

Additionally, there are transponder keys or smart keys that are equipped with an embedded chip designed to communicate with the immobilizer of the car's engine. These vehicles are more difficult to start if the key is damaged or lost, which means they are more likely to be locked out. Key systems like these are a little more difficult to repair in the event that the key is lost or stolen, and they typically require special machines that are that are only available at the dealership. How do car keys work?

Always have a spare car key in your car. You never know when it could be required. You might not know the many other purposes this tiny piece of plastic could provide for you. Here are some of the best uses for the car key fob you might not be aware of.

There are a variety of keys and cars available today, but they all function the same way. The most basic kind of car key is the machine-cut metal key that's still used on older cars. These keys can be easily replaced by any locksmith for a cost. These keys are easy to copy, which is why it was easy to steal cars in the past.

The next level of car keys are known as transponder keys. The key has an internal transmitter that transmits the code to an internal receiver. The receiver responds by unlocking your doors. These are a lot more difficult to replicate because they require a specific chip inside the key that must be programmed for your specific vehicle.

To obtain an alternative key, you will need an instrument that can scan the chip. This will match it with your car. If you are looking to purchase a replacement key for the keys, you'll have to bring the original key to the dealer and get it copied by an expert.

Most of the AutoZone locations that offer key duplication have these machines on site. The process works by positioning the original key on the machine's side and lining it up with an instrument designed specifically to serve as an example. The blank key is positioned on the opposite side of the machine, and both are pushed across a cutting car key area simultaneously to create a perfect copy of the original.
